Output 28e65033b1c30c273800f953d707d9f7d9d8dd5e70573263434fa425c1a93628:38

value
200173553
script pubkey
OP_0 OP_PUSHBYTES_20 5fa7ac21a7a9a072d17caad505113f8e2930804e
address
bc1qt7n6cgd84xs895tu4t2s2yfl3c5npqzwgvh6pz
transaction
28e65033b1c30c273800f953d707d9f7d9d8dd5e70573263434fa425c1a93628
spent
true